This graph shows the solution to the inequalities y>3/2x-2 and y<3/2x-10. Does the system of inequalities have solutions? If so, which region contains the solution?

A) there is no solution
B) there is a solution, and it’s shown by region A.
C) there is a solution, and it’s shown by region C
D) there is a solution, and it’s shown by region B.

we know that

the region A satisfies only the inequality-------> y>3/2x-2

the region C satisfies only the inequality-------> y<3/2x-10

the region B
does not satisfy any of the two inequalities

there is no region that satisfies both inequalities

therefore
the answer is the option
A) there is no solution
